Abstract

In this study, we built three-dimensional models for the series, parallel composite, and random, off-diagonal and gradient distribution composite. We investigated the thermoelectric characteristics of Ni/TiO2-x composite thermoelectric materials using Monte-Carlo finite elemental method with the three-dimensional models. In addition, Ni/TiO2-x composite thermoelectric compacts were prepared and the thermoelectric properties were measured. We also discussed the influence of the composite structure type on thermoelectric properties for enhancing thermoelectric performance.
